Key Factors When Hiring a Wedding DJ

1. Experience

Find a DJ with extensive experience in matrimonial events. Ask about their track record and how many weddings they've worked.

2. Music Selection

Make sure that the DJ provides a wide selection of music types to cater to different tastes. Talk about your desired genres and must-play songs.

3. Gear

Discuss the quality of gear the DJ utilizes. High-quality equipment guarantees crisp sound output throughout your reception.

4. Attitude

Choose a DJ whose personality matches your reception atmosphere. They should be professional, friendly, and able to engage with your guests properly.

5. Fees

Compare costs from several DJs, but consider that the lowest price may not be the best. Seek a balance between cost and experience.

Inquiries to Pose When Meeting Potential Wedding DJs

  1. How long have you been in the industry?
  2. Do you have expertise with my wedding venue?
  3. What packages do you offer?
  4. Can you provide references from past clients?
  5. How do you handle song requests from guests?
  6. Do you offer MC services?
  7. What's your backup plan if equipment fails?
